title | spline | toc | docClass |
---|---|---|---|
更新日志 |
explain |
false |
timeline |
- Tabbar: 修复具名插槽无法使用的问题 #548 @LeeJim
- 修复默认层级问题 #553 @webwyb
- Dialog
- DropdownMenu
- Drawer
- Message
- Popup
- Fab: 修复
text
属性不生效的问题 #561 @LeeJim - NoticeBar: 修复公告不滚动问题 #562 @LeeJim
- Dialog: 修复点击遮罩层不会触发
close
事件的问题 #566 @LeeJim
- ActionSheet: 新增
t-class-content
、t-class-cancel
外部样式类 #557 @webwyb - Progress: 新增
t-class-bar
外部样式类 #558 @anlyyao - Picker: #565 @LeeJim
- 新增
confirm
事件,返回参数和change
一致 confirm
、change
、pick
事件均返回label
参数
- 新增
- Dialog: 修复取消按钮传递 Object 显示不正确的问题 #510 @weihongyu12
- Checkbox: 修复外部样式类无法使用的问题 #535 @LeeJim
- 支持微信开发者工具可视化编程
- Picker: #462 @wutianSweet
- 事件
change
更名为pick
- 事件
confirm
更名为change
- 事件
- PickerItem: #462 @wutianSweet
- 移除
value
属性
- 移除
- DateTimePicker: #462 @wutianSweet
- 新增
start
和end
属性用于替代disable-date
属性 - 移除
disable-date
属性 - 事件
change
更名为pick
- 事件
confirm
更名为change
- 移除
column-change
事件 - 属性
format
默认值改成''
- 重构了事件返回参数,在传入了
format
属性时,value
则是格式化之后的值,否则就是picker-item
的值
- 新增
- Tabs: 修复在
popup
中使用时丢失tab-nav
的问题 #491 @LeeJim - Input: 修复
max-character
不生效的问题 #495 @LeeJim - PullDownRefresh: 修复使用组件之后无法滚动的问题 #502 @LeeJim
- Tabbar: 新增支持
icon
插槽 #485 @LeeJim - Button: 新增
iconProps
属性透传至icon
#492 @LeeJim - Collapse: 新增
t-class-header
&t-class-content
外部样式类 #496 @LeeJim - Input: 新增
prefixIcon
属性和插槽 #498 @LeeJim
- Dialog: 修复按钮传入
openType
不生效的问题 #470 @LeeJim - Collapse: 修复
t-class
外部样式类无法使用的问题 #473 @LeeJim - DropdownMenu: 修复
label
无法实时更新的问题 #474 @LeeJim - Sticky: 修复吸顶后
tabs
无法滑动的问题 #475 @LeeJim - Tabbar: 补充缺失的
icon
插槽 #485 @LeeJim
- Collapse:
expandIcon
默认值从true
改成null
#462 @LeeJim - Collapse:
headerRightContent
移除boolean
类型 #462 @LeeJim
- Tabbar: 优化代码避免在 setData 里传输不必要的页面实例 #448 @1977474741
- Sticky: 修复在无法获取页面实例时报错的问题 #449 @JJunYang
- Skeleton: 添加组件基础默认样式 #453 @JJunYang
- DropdownMenu: 修正遮罩层的位置,以及下拉菜单的高度 #456 @LeeJim
- DropdownMenu: 修复菜单选项点击区域过小的问题 #457 @LeeJim
- BackTop: 修复丢失的
to-top
事件 #460 @JJunYang - Collapse: 修复
header
、expand-icon
、header-right-content
插槽无法使用的问题 #462 @LeeJim
- 完善 Input 原生属性: #434 @LeeJim
- 完善
change
事件,增加返回cursor
和keyCode
数据 - 增加
keyboardheightchange
事件,键盘高度发生变化的时候触发 - 增加占位符相关属性:
placehoderStyle
和placeholderClass
- 增加光标相关属性:
cursor
、selection-start
、selection-end
- 增加
hold-keyboard
属性 - 增加安全键盘相关属性
- 完善
- Button: 增加
bindchooseavatar
原生事件,用户选择头像 #443 @anlyyao - Input: 支持
borderless
属性 3cd7d58 @LeeJim
- Picker: 修复滑动延迟的问题 #415 @LeeJim
- Avatar: 修复图标大小不随尺寸变化的问题 #424 @Perisiguiendo
- Tabbar: 修复样式告警问题 #426 @anlyyao
- 修复样式告警问题: #431 @anlyyao
- ActionSheet
- ImageViewer
- Picker
- Steps
- Picker: 子组件名称从
t-picker-column
改成t-picker-item
#392 @LeeJim - DateTimePicker:
value
从非受控改成受控 #413 @LeeJim
- Drawer: 修复
items
标题无法显示的问题 #388 @anlyyao - PullDownRefresh: 修复无法使用的问题 #400 @LeeJim
- Toast: 更正
Loading
标志的颜色 #405 @LeeJim - DateTimePicker: 修复
defaultValue
无法使用的问题 #413 @LeeJim
- Overlay: 新增遮罩层组件 #407 @LeeJim
- ImageViewer: 新增图片预览组件 #408 @NuoHui
- Tabs: 新增
click
事件 #384 @JJunYang - Grid: 新增 default
slot
#395 @LeeJim - Loading: 新增
inheritColor
属性,加载标志的颜色继承外部 #404 @LeeJim - Toast: 新增遮罩层,通过
showOverlay
和overlayProps
控制 #409 @LeeJim
- Steps: 修复子步骤条不支持 status 的问题 #334 @anlyyao
- Picker: 修复出现空白的取消和确认按钮 #342 @jin0209
- Swiper: 修复点击误触发翻页问题 #343 @esky
- Radio: 修复 label 错误的渲染位置 #347 @LeeJim
- Checkbox: 修复 label 错误的渲染位置 #347 @LeeJim
- Textarea:
- Transition: 修复动画过程中触发 leave 会导致界面卡死的问题 #356 @esky
- DropdownMenu: 新增下拉菜单组件 #347 @LeeJim
- Radio: 新增 borderless 属性 #347 @LeeJim
- Checkbox:
- CheckboxGroup: 新增 customStyle 属性,透传 style 至根元素 #347 @LeeJim
- Cell: 修复传入 String 类型的
right-icon
不生效的问题 #321 @LeeJim - Tabs: 属性
label
支持 slot #327 @LeeJim - Dialog: 完善
close
事件返回的参数 #332 @LeeJim - 受控优化:支持不传值时默认为非受控用法 #329 #331 @LeeJim
- 新增组件:
- Picker: 新增属性
header
以及header
和footer
的插槽 #323 @jin0209 - DateTimePicker: 新增属性
header
以及header
和footer
的插槽 #323 @jin0209
- Search: 修复
submit
事件返回参数错误的问题 #291 @anlyyao - Toast: 修复最大宽度和文案没对齐的问题 #301 @zhenzhencai
- Input: 修复设置
clearable
,点击不清除内容的问题 #303 @LeeJim - Dialog: 修复 1px 边框在 iOS 上消失的问题 #304 @jin0209
- Swiper: 修复延迟设置地址时,显示不正常的问题 #305 @esky
- Button: 修复文案没有垂直居中的问题 #311 @anlyyao
- Loading: 修复
loading
默认值为true
但不显示的问题 #272 @JJunYang - Stepper: 修复图标偏移的问题 #280 @Winfans
- Search: 修复
action-click
事件不生效的问题 #283 @LeeJim - Textarea: 修复
Form
无法获取值的问题 #284 @anlyyao
- 增加点击态:#279 @Perisiguiendo
- Grid
- Tabbar
- Upload: 使用
t-image
封装,并支持image-props
用于属性透传 #289 @xihangzhou
- Image:
- 属性
load-failed
变更为error
#265 @xihangzhou - 属性
lazy-load
变更为lazy
#269 @LeeJim
- 属性
- Image: 新增
shape
属性 #265 @xihangzhou
- Button:
- 修复在
form
下无法获取值的问题: - Upload: 修复关闭按钮层级过低的问题 #246 @Winfans
- Toast: 修复层级过低的问题 f4f6b5b @LeeJim
- Rate: 修复 iOS 下颜色失效的问题 #244 @zhenzhencai
- Button: 新增
customDataset
属性,可通过event.currentTarget.dataset.custom
获取 #259 @anlyyao - Upload: 支持对图片和视频的同时上传 #245 @xihangzhou
- Dialog:
- Upload: 修复在 iOS 上无法选择的问题 #239 @LeeJim
- Button: 属性 shape 的默认值改为 rectangle #240 @anlyyao
- Rate: 修复
value = 0
时无法点击的问题 #242 @zhenzhencai - Grid: 修复样式问题 #243 @xihangzhou
- Stepper: 修复
Stepper
组件事件向上冒泡 #216 @zhenzhencai - Checkbox: 修复
prefix
问题 #218 @amberlwan - Popup: 支持默认
slot
#219 @Perisiguiendo - Image: 记录
Image
组件传入的 src, 防止 src 相同时重复刷新 #221 @xihangzhou - Tag: 增加外部样式类 #223 @xihangzhou
- Button: 修改对
Button
组件的使用 demo #229 @anlyyao - Toast:
- Slider: 视觉调整 & demo无法滑动问题修复 #200 @anlyyao
- Search: 修复圆角样式不生效问题 #208 @JJunYang
- Tab-bar: 修复
value
不生效问题 #211 @LeeJim
- Picker: 支持渐进式滚动 #203 @wutianSweet
- Tabs: 添加滚动条外部样式类 #213 @JJunYang
- Input: 修复
label
不生效的问题 #190 @zhenzhencai - Slider: 修复
value
不受控的问题 #193 @LeeJim - Search: #195 @LeeJim
- 移除受控用法
- 支持双向绑定
- 修复
placeholder
展示错误的问题
- Stepper: 修复标签过长时的遮挡问题 #175 @GAOGAO1994
- Upload: 修复
success
事件,返回当前选择的所有文件 #181 @LeeJim - Checkbox: 修复选择异常的问题 #181 @LeeJim
- Stepper
- 修复外部样式类失效的问题 #168 @walkerliu01
- 修复点击热区过于小的问题 #169 @LeeJim
- Cell: 修复基础样式丢失的问题 #171 @LeeJim
- CountDown: 修复基础样式丢失的问题 #172 @LeeJim
- Divider: 修复基础样式丢失的问题 #173 @LeeJim
- Checkbox: 修复禁用状态下的选中态 #175 @amberlwan
- Steps: 升级新版视觉 #167 @LeeJim
- Dialog: 新增外部样式类 #170 @LeeJim
- CountDown: 新增 3 个属性:
size
、theme
、splitWithUnit
#172 @LeeJim
- 组件支持受控用法,对应的非受控属性增加了
default
前缀。支持受控的组件如下: - Textarea: 属性
name
变更为label
#157 @LeeJim - Input: 属性
name
变更为label
#153 @LeeJim - Search: #152 @LeeJim
- 属性
actionText
变更为action
- 属性
keyword
变更为value
- 属性
- 修复基础样式丢失的问题:
- Loading #140 @JJunYang
- Badge #131 @Perisiguiendo
- Avatar #116 @Perisiguiendo
- Button: 修复
disabled
失效的问题 #134 @LeeJim - Search: 修复事件参数错误的问题 #132 @Perisiguiendo
- Dialog: 修复
Dialog.action
显示错误的问题 #124 @LeeJim
- Input: 支持双向绑定 #133 @LeeJim
- Tabbar: 新增
split
属性控制是否展示分割线 #126 @LeeJim - Icon: 支持自定义
prefix
#117 @vhxubo
- Popup: 修复事件参数错误的问题 #91 @LeeJim
- Checkbox: 完善缺失的插槽(
label
、content
) #95 @LeeJim - Dialog: 修复按钮宽度计算错误的问题 #100 @LeeJim
- Button: 修复在
{ style: "v2" }
的情况下,按钮宽度异常的问题 #79 @vhxubo
- Tabs: 修复滑动切换时,不会触发
change
事件的问题 #65 @BeanCookie - Message: 未正确引入组件时,抛出的错误信息 #73 @LeeJim
- Dialog: 修复样式异常的问题 #83 @LeeJim
- Button: 支持
content
属性,代表按钮内容 #83 @LeeJim - Dialog:
cancelBtn
和confirmBtn
支持所有t-button
的属性 #83 @LeeJim
- CSS 类名规范:
- Input: 移除了废弃属性
auto-focus
,详情可关注小程序官方文档 @LeeJim - Tabs:
- CSS 类名规范:
- 修复开发者工具进行 NPM 构建时报错的问题 @LeeJim
- CSS 类名规范:
- Cell [4a0db04] @jin0209
- Grid [13c77c9] @jin0209
- Tabs [e064d8e] @jin0209
- NavBar [249af24] @jin0209
- CountDown [c6ce131] @jin0209
- Image [707f9ec] @jin0209
- Footer [15036a7] @jin0209
- Divider [4cad692] @jin0209
- Avatar [b7ef036] @jin0209
- Badge [154a087] @jin0209
- Indexes [bf0ae0] @jin0209
- Input [6201113] @JJunYang
- Checkbox [6bf8fc8] @JJunYang
- Tabs: 移除
click
事件 [5973c8a] @JJunYang
- Icon: 修复没有垂直居中的问题 [97e1b7f] @LeeJim
- Rate: 修复展示错乱的问题 [8c5fe61] @LeeJim
- Tabs: 修复初始化时触发
change
的问题 [1411217] @JJunYang
- Swiper: 修复无法切换的问题
- Picker: 修复默认按钮没显示的问题
- Badege: 属性
visible
更名为showZero
- Steps: 属性
direction
更名为layout
- DateTimePicker: 修复初始值为空时,取消筛选的问题